WebDec 20, 2005 · R is the universal gas constant and is equal to 8.314 J.K-1.mol-1 (Joules per Kelvin per mole). T is the temperature in Kelvin (K = ° C + 273.15). z is the valence of the ionic species. For example, z is +1 for Na +, +1 for K +, +2 for Ca 2+, -1 for Cl-, etc. Note that z is unitless. F is the Faraday's constant and is equal to 96485 C.mol-1 ... WebIt should be: R = N A k B. The Boltzmann constant ( k B) is for one molecule (or atom); the universal gas constant ( R) is for one mole of molecules (or atoms). Therefore, in this … In physical chemistry, the Faraday constant, denoted by the symbol F and sometimes stylized as ℱ, is the electric charge per mole of elementary charges. It is named after the English scientist Michael Faraday. WebJun 13, 2024 · Traditionally, however, this constant is given a different name; it is Boltzmann’s constant, usually given the symbol k. (2.7.1) k = R / N ¯ = 1.381 × 10 − 23 J K − 1 m o l e c u l e − 1. This means that we can also write the ideal gas equation as P V = n R T = n N ¯ k T.
